1.1. Sunlight on a solar panel — A (Free at the point of use, but panels must be manufactured) 2. Gas piped to a boiler — C (Extracted from rock, and burning it warms the atmosphere) 3. Wind turning a turbine — B (Renewed constantly, but needs land and only works when it blows) 4. Water held behind a dam — D (Renewed by rain, but the valley behind is flooded)
2.1. Oil refined into petrol — C (Pumped from underground, and spills damage sea life) 2. Wood burnt in a stove — D (Can be regrown, and releases smoke into the air) 3. Coal burnt in a power station — A (Dug from the ground, and releases smoke and carbon dioxide) 4. Heat from deep underground — B (Steady all year, and only available in some places)
